After harvesting, the grapes are macerated for about 20 hours at a temperature of 10/12°C in dedicated containers, protected from oxygen with innovative systems that recycle fermentation carbon dioxide, in order to minimize the use of antioxidants. Approximately 60% of the wine matures in large wooden barrels of 20/27 hectoliters, while the remaining portion is aged in stainless steel containers.

From 1930 to today, through a series of harmonious generational changes, more than 90 years of passion, sacrifice and success have elapsed, in a synergistic relationship between the fascinating Collio and the constant love of the land, the vineyards and their grapes. Venica&Venica is a family enterprise with 40 hectares of vineyards all located in a D.O.C. production area called the Collio
